Location: Whitehouse Station, NJ
Duration: 3 months
Job Schedule: 4 days in office/1-day WFH (Friday)-depending on performance
Job Hours: 8:30am-5:00pm (flexible) 30-minute lunch (40 hour work week)
Job Summary:
The Producer Services Representative supports the Producer Services contact center by servicing customers through inbound/outbound calls and emails. Ideal candidates thrive in a fast-paced environment, demonstrate attention to detail, excel in communication, and possess strong problem-solving skills. The primary goal is to deliver exceptional customer experiences. Additional responsibilities may include, but are not limited to:
Responsibilities:
- Provide superior customer experience via incoming telephone calls in a fast-paced, automated, high-volume contact center environment
- Assume ownership and ensure timeliness in addressing callers’ requests efficiently, accurately, and professionally
- Quickly build rapport and respond to customers compassionately by identifying and exceeding expectations
- Navigate multiple systems and applications to research, analyze, and resolve inquiries
- Maintain performance and quality standards
- Analyze information to make appropriate decisions and resolve issues while maintaining a positive customer experience
- Learn basic concepts of personal lines insurance principles and Client products offered to CWB customers
- Collaborate with team members and business partners to provide a positive experience for the caller
- Work 40 hours per week on a scheduled shift between 7:00 AM – 8:00 PM CST; overtime and weekend availability may be required
- Assist with special requests and additional tasks/projects as needed
Qualifications:
- Minimum of high school diploma or equivalent; college degree or current enrollment preferred
- 3–5 years of insurance industry experience
- Strong customer-focused mindset with a dedication to service excellence
- Experience in a high-volume contact center is a plus, especially involving decision-making and problem-solving
- Effective and service-oriented communication skills, both verbal and written
- Proficient with computer systems, multi-application navigation, and multitasking
- Willingness to accept accountability
